Colin Kasprowicz working on some bass and effects magic

Colin Kasprowicz working on some bass and effects magicThis morning I came across an interesting video posted by Pigtronix showing Colin Kasprowicz playing some songs off of his EP – Almost Last. Colin uses some great effects and tasty playing to create soundscapes for a few songs. I thought it would be cool to show this video for you bass players looking for effects inspiration. I broke down some of the pedals used in the video. There was one pedal I was unfamiliar with and I’ll mention it further below.

They broke down the clips by songs, but I noticed that the IPA beer count incremented with every clip. That’s how I break things down.

1 IPA in:

Pigtronix Philosopher King
EHX Micro POG
Pigtronix Aria Disnortion
Boss DD-7 Delay

2 IPAs in:

MoogerFooger phaser
unknown pedal with expression (identified as the Moog MP-201 Multi-Pedal)

3 IPAs in:

Pigtronix Mothership
Pigtronix Keymaster
MoogerFooger phaser
unknown pedal with expression (identified as the Moog MP-201 Multi-Pedal)

Now, the unknown pedal with expression is the one I’m not familiar with. Could be a multi effects unit or something more specialized. If you know what this pedal is, please post a comment below. Also the MoogerFooger appears to be a phase (due to the red switches), but let me know if that is not correct.

    thanks for checking out my little demo! the comments below the main post are correct, it’s the MP-201 into the MF-101. the MP-201 is sending either LFOs and/or CV Expression to the Envelope and/or resonance controls of the MF-101 (depending on the song), the overall output of each controlled by the gas pedal on the MP-201. unfortunately, MOOG has discontinued the unit, i’m lucky to have snagged one two years ago when they started full production.

    and good on you for noticing the IPA “Easter egg” in this video. it’s been a theme in my Pigtronix demos that we throw a little joke into each one, and this one was courtesy of the Lagunitas Brewing Co.
